Understanding the Role
Before we dive into the core skills, it's important to understand the responsibilities that come with this role. A Senior VBA & SQL Server Developer is instrumental in designing, implementing, and maintaining databases, as well as creating and enhancing applications using VBA. They are tasked with optimizing database performance, ensuring data integrity, and automating processes to boost organizational efficiency.
Fundamental Technical Skills
Proficiency in SQL
Structured Query Language (SQL) is the backbone of database management. As a Senior Developer, you must possess an expert-level understanding of SQL. This includes creating, modifying, and optimizing complex queries to retrieve and manipulate data efficiently. Mastery of SQL commands and clauses is essential to maintain and enhance database functionality.
Advanced VBA Programming
Visual Basic for Applications (VBA) is crucial for automating tasks in Microsoft Office applications and other software. A mature grasp of VBA programming allows developers to write macros, automate repetitive tasks, and integrate with SQL to streamline operations. The ability to debug and refactor code is essential to maintain scalability and performance.
Database Design and Normalization
Effective database design ensures that data is stored efficiently and accessed quickly. As a Senior Developer, you should be adept at designing normalized databases, minimizing redundancy, and optimizing data storage. Understanding the principles of database normalization helps in creating databases that are scalable and easy to manage.
Critical Analytical Skills
Data Analysis and Interpretation
The ability to analyze data effectively is crucial for making informed business decisions. Senior Developers should have strong analytical skills to interpret data trends, extract meaningful insights, and generate reports that support strategic initiatives. This includes familiarity with tools and techniques for data visualization and analysis.
Communication and Collaboration
Interpersonal Communication
Communication is key to success in any collaborative environment. Senior VBA & SQL Server Developers must articulate technical concepts clearly to non-technical stakeholders. This involves translating complex requirements into actionable development plans and providing training or support where necessary.
Team Collaboration
Working effectively in a team setting is essential. Developers should be comfortable collaborating with other IT professionals, project managers, and business analysts to ensure that database solutions align with organizational objectives. A collaborative approach helps in resolving issues swiftly and bringing projects to successful completion.
Problem-Solving Skills
A problem-solving mindset is indispensable for developers facing technical challenges. Senior VBA & SQL Server Developers must demonstrate innovative thinking in troubleshooting issues, optimizing performance, and implementing new features. The ability to identify problems swiftly and devise effective solutions is vital to maintaining system integrity and efficiency.
Project Management
In senior roles, project management skills are invaluable. Understanding project life cycles, resource allocation, and timelines helps in executing projects successfully. Developers should be familiar with project management methodologies like Agile or Scrum, ensuring that they can lead initiatives from conception to deployment efficiently.
Continuous Learning and Adaptability
The tech landscape is ever-evolving, and staying updated is non-negotiable. Continuous learning through professional courses, certifications, and staying abreast of industry trends help developers remain competitive. Adaptability to new tools and technologies ensures that developers can leverage the latest innovations for optimal performance.
